What Is the Cost of Living Near New York?

Understanding the cost of living near New York is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Baselane.
New York City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 204.5 (104.5% more than US average; 63.5% more than NY average). Extremely expensive globally, driven by exorbitant housing. Extensive MTA subway/b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Baselane,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$3,500 - $5,000+ (Highly variable by borough) A significant portion of Baselane sal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$250 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$127 (MTA 30-day MetroCard)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$1,000+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$450 - $800+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$5,177 - $7,877+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
